The 2025 BSI Weekend Report

Sue Vizoskie and Elaine Coppola hand over Watson Fund raffle sales to Cindy Brown

Sherlockians gathered in New York City for the 2025 BSI Weekend, with events from January 15-19, including the BSI Dinner on Friday, January 17. The Weekend included a special presentation of the first copy of Wiggins, a biography of the BSI's fourth leader Tom Stix, to his son.
